The Benefits of Organic Farming and Sustainability

Organic farming and sustainability are becoming increasingly popular practices in today’s society, and for good reason. Not only do they benefit the environment, but they also offer numerous health benefits to those who consume organic products. From reducing the use of harmful chemicals to promoting biodiversity, the benefits of organic farming and sustainability are vast and impactful.

One of the most significant benefits of organic farming is the reduction of harmful chemicals in our food supply. Conventional farming practices often rely on synthetic pesticides and fertilizers that can be harmful to both the environment and human health. By opting for organic farming methods, farmers eliminate the need for these harmful chemicals, resulting in cleaner, safer produce for consumers.

In addition to promoting a healthier food supply, organic farming also contributes to the preservation of biodiversity. Organic farmers prioritize the health of the soil, which in turn supports a diverse ecosystem of plants, animals, and microorganisms. This biodiversity is crucial for maintaining a balanced and sustainable environment, as each organism plays a unique role in the ecosystem.

Furthermore, organic farming practices promote soil health and fertility, leading to more nutritious and flavorful produce. By avoiding the use of synthetic fertilizers and encouraging natural soil amendments, organic farmers are able to produce high-quality fruits and vegetables that are rich in essential nutrients and antioxidants.

Sustainability is another key principle of organic farming, as it focuses on long-term environmental and social stability. By using sustainable practices such as crop rotation, composting, and water conservation, organic farmers are able to minimize their impact on the environment while maintaining the health of their land.

The benefits of organic farming and sustainability extend beyond the farm to the wider community. By supporting organic farmers, consumers are not only investing in their own health but also in the health of the environment. Additionally, organic farming promotes local economies and fosters a sense of community, as consumers have the opportunity to connect with the people who grow their food.
